Hosptial unit is giving babies 'the best possible start in life'
Sunderland Echo
|October 02, 2025
Staff at Sunderland Royal Hospital's Neonatal Unit are "incredibly proud" after the department was awarded the prestigious Baby Friendly Award.
The Baby Friendly Initiative is a global programme aiming to transform healthcare for babies, their mothers and families.
The award is given to hospitals that excel in providing support to families with infant feeding and "developing close, loving relationships to ensure that all babies get the best possible start in life".
The award is part of a wider global partnership between UNICEF and the World Health Organization (WHO).
The Baby Friendly Award was achieved after three years of dedicated hard work and follows a rigorous assessment by UNICEF to confirm that the service in Sunderland meets best practice international standards.
